How far is Liberal, KS, from Tulsa, OK?

The distance between Tulsa (Tulsa International Airport) and Liberal (Liberal Mid-America Regional Airport) is 288 miles / 463 kilometers / 250 nautical miles.

The driving distance from Tulsa (TUL) to Liberal (LBL) is 328 miles / 528 kilometers, and travel time by car is about 6 hours 25 minutes.

Distance from Tulsa to Liberal

There are several ways to calculate the distance from Tulsa to Liberal. Here are two standard methods:

Vincenty's formula (applied above)
  • 287.839 miles
  • 463.232 kilometers
  • 250.125 nautical miles

Vincenty's form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points on the earth's surface using an ellipsoidal model of the planet.

Haversine formula
  • 287.226 miles
  • 462.245 kilometers
  • 249.593 nautical miles

The haversine form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points assuming a spherical earth (great-circle distance – the shortest distance between two points).
